Wurzel

Hallo

Kann mir jrmand helfen?
Wie kann ich in VB ein Programm schreiben das den Wert einer Wurzel aus a ermittelt? Geht es mit Heron-Verfahren?

Danke

Hi, entweder, du nimmst sqrt(a) :wink: , oder
du nimmst zum Bespiel dieses (von Newton ?):

Wurzel von x: Nehme Startwert a, berechne nächste Iteration a’:

a’ = (a + x/a) /2

In VB dann

dim x as double
dim a as double
const genauigkeit = 0.000001
x = cdbl(inputbox("Zahl:"))
a=1

while abs(a\*a -x)
Fertig

Ralph

Hallo,
wieso ein Programm?

n-te Wurzel aus a gleich …

b = a^(1/n)

cu Rainer